This image, taken in Ankpa, Nigeria, depicts an outdoor scene with several people, mainly women, standing on a dirt and dry grass area. The ground is unpaved, showing red earth and parched vegetation, and is heavily littered with various types of trash, including plastic bags and other debris, especially prominent on the right side of the frame. In the mid-ground, three women are visible. The woman furthest back is dressed in a vibrant, long garment with prominent purple and pink striped patterns. Standing in front of her is another woman wearing a black top and a colorful, patterned skirt or wrapper in yellow and orange hues. Closer to the foreground, a third woman is seen in a black and white patterned outfit, a dark skirt, and a headscarf. In the immediate foreground, the backs of two partially obscured individuals are visible. One person wears a distinctive red cap, and the other is clad in a brown garment. All individuals appear to be standing and observing, though the specific activity or event they are engaged in is not clear from the static image. In the background, sturdy, brick or concrete buildings are visible, suggesting a semi-urban or residential setting. The lighting indicates it is daytime, possibly morning or late afternoon, characterized by soft illumination rather than harsh sunlight. There is no visible text in the image. The scene captures a moment of daily life in a locale where human activity coexists with visible environmental challenges like scattered waste.
